firebase Friebase Firestore不工作,甚至没有抛出任何错误[关闭]

pgvzfuti  于 2023-04-22  发布在  其他
关注(0)|答案(1)|浏览(130)

**已关闭。**此问题为not reproducible or was caused by typos。当前不接受答案。

这个问题是由一个错字或一个无法再复制的问题引起的。虽然类似的问题可能是on-topic在这里,但这个问题的解决方式不太可能帮助未来的读者。
7天前关闭
Improve this question
我正在尝试将Flutter应用与Firebase连接。我按照他们的教程进行了更改,并仔细检查了应用级别和项目级别的build.gradle文件。启用Firestore并创建了一个集合。我将google_services.json文件放在android/app目录中。一切正常。它甚至没有抛出错误。但Firebase控制台没有显示任何更新。以下是我编写的主要.dart文件。

import 'package:cloud_firestore/cloud_firestore.dart';
import 'package:firebase_core/firebase_core.dart';
import 'package:flutter/material.dart';
import 'package:cake_of_the_day/login.dart';
import 'package:cake_of_the_day/catalogue.dart';
import 'package:cake_of_the_day/cart.dart';

Future<void> main() async {

  WidgetsFlutterBinding.ensureInitialized();
  await Firebase.initializeApp();

  CollectionReference cakes = FirebaseFirestore.instance.collection('cakes');

  cakes.add({'name':'asdasd', 'age':21}).then((value) => print("done")).catchError((error) {print(error);});

  runApp(
    MaterialApp(
      title: 'Named Routes Demo',
      // Start the app with the "/" named route. In this case, the app starts
      // on the FirstScreen widget.
      initialRoute: '/',
      routes: {
        // When navigating to the "/" route, build the FirstScreen widget.
        '/': (context) => const LoginScreen(),
        // When navigating to the "/second" route, build the SecondScreen widget.
        '/catalogue': (context) => const Catalogue(),
        '/cart' : (context) => const Cart()
      },
    ),
  );
}
k10s72fa

k10s72fa1#

我把我的移动的网络从无线网改成了移动数据网。现在可以用了。

相关问题